GM Bankruptcy Lenders Want $1.5B Clawback Suit Dismissed

By Jonathan Randles ( April 18, 2016, 6:33 PM EDT) -- Attorneys representing hundreds of General Motors' former bankruptcy lenders argued Monday in New York court that a 7-year-old lawsuit seeking to recover $1.5 billion in payments they received from the automaker should be dismissed because the company waited until early 2015 to serve individual creditors with the complaint....
